阅读
扫描关注微信公众账号

扫一扫微信二维码

DOS Network分层及几个关键组件

软件2019-04-01行业资讯
       DOS Network是独立于链的,这意味着它可以服务于所有现有的智能合约平台;它是去中心化的,意味着它没有单点故障,没有单一公司或特殊硬件的中心化信任,信任只存在于数学和代码中; 它是水平可扩展的,这意味着随着更多的节点运行DOS客户端软件,整个网络将会为支持的区块链提供更强大的处理能力和计算能力;它采用加密经济模型设计,意味着该协议可以抵抗女巫攻击,并且网络效应得到了扩展,具有可证明的可信度。

       DOS Network是一个可扩展的二层协议,它为主流区块链提供去中心化的数据预言机和去中心化的可验证的计算预言机。token钱包开发它将链上智能合约与链下互联网数据连接起来,并且为区块链提供无限的可验证的计算能力,为实现更多现实世界的商业应用赋能。

DOS Network分为两层,包含几个关键组件:

●链下部分:由第三方用户(即节点运营者)运行的、实现了核心协议的客户端所组成的第二层分布式点对点网络。协议客户端包括几个重要模块:事件监听和链适配器、分布式随机数引擎、链下组内共识模块、请求/计算任务处理模块等,具体包含哪个模块取决于用户节点所提供的预言机服务类型。

●链上部分:在支持的区块链上部署的一组DOS系统合约,虚拟币钱包开发主要功能包括请求处理和响应/计算结果验证,节点注册和代币抵押,统计监控,支付处理等功能。链上系统合约也提供了一个统一的接口给所有支持的区块链上的用户合约使用。

       我们还将讨论DOS代币经济模型,它通过激励节点运营商提供可信的服务以换取经济回报来启动和扩展网络。根据我们提供的协议和基础设施,可以构建去中心化的数据流市场,为Dapps (需求方)提供更多数据流,中心化钱包并允许优质数据提供商(供应方)从区块链流量和传统网络流量中获利。它还可以建立一个去中心化的计算市场,将去中心化和加密经济学应用于商业计算应用,如视频/音频转码,机器学习模型训练,3D渲染等目前由谷歌,亚马逊,微软等科技巨头垄断的领域。


       对于数据预言机,我们将阐述链下DOS客户端,如何通过公正可验证的产生随机性和非交互的确定性阈值签名,在开放状态和拜占庭环境中达成共识。对于计算预言机,我们将详细说明我们是如何以非交互方式实现类似于Truebit可验证计算架构,该架构基于zkSNARK,在这个架构中我们使用了为数据预言机构建的随机性引擎,以可扩展和无需信任的方式生成了zkSNARK公共参数(称为“设置阶段",或Zcash的“仪式”)。
文章关键词
虚拟币钱包开发token钱包开发中心化钱包